Abstract: An image display processing method for a display device, an image display processing device, a display device and a storage medium are provided. The display device includes a backlight unit, the backlight unit includes a plurality of backlight blocks and is driven by a local dimming mode, and the image display processing method includes: acquiring a regional eigenvalue of each backlight block of an (n)th frame image and a regional eigenvalue of each backlight block of an (n−1)th frame image; and performing a peak driving processing on a backlight luminance of each backlight block of the (n)th frame image, based on a preset threshold, the regional eigenvalue of each backlight block of the (n)th frame image and the regional eigenvalue of each backlight block of the (n−1)th frame image, so as to acquire an adjusted backlight luminance of each backlight block of the (n)th frame image.

Abstract: An image inpainting method includes: acquiring an image to be inpainted based on depth information and texture information of a reference image, the image to be inpainted including at least one region to be inpainted; determining at least one reference block matching the at least one region to be inpainted respectively in the reference image; and inpainting the at least one region to be inpainted by using the at least one reference block to obtain a composite image.

Abstract: A driving method of a display panel, a driving device, a display device, and a storage medium are provided. The driving method of the display panel includes: obtaining an input image that is to be displayed; determining a display picture corresponding to the plurality of display pixels of the display screen according to the input image; determining a first dimming picture corresponding to the plurality of dimming pixels of the dimming screen according to the input image, and processing the first dimming picture to obtain a second dimming picture; providing the display picture to make the dimming screen perform backlight modulation on the display screen according to the second dimming picture, and providing the second dimming picture to make the display screen display the input image according to the display picture.

Abstract: An alignment deviation detection method and apparatus of a display panel, a data compensation method and apparatus. The method includes: providing a first data signal for causing the dimming screen to display an alignment dimming picture including a first alignment pattern; providing a second data signal for causing the display screen to display an alignment display picture including a second alignment pattern; under a control of the first data signal, making the dimming screen display the alignment dimming picture, and under a control of the second data signal, making the display screen display the alignment display picture; according to a display situation of the second alignment pattern, determining an alignment state between the display screen and the dimming screen. An orthographic projection of the second alignment pattern on the dimming screen is preset to be at least partially aligned with and at least partially deviated from the first alignment pattern.

Abstract: A method for filling holes in a naked-eye 3D multi-viewpoint image is provided, comprising: sequentially performing a step of mapping, determining and marking row by row, comprising mapping two first pixels adjacent to each other in a row direction among a plurality of first pixels in a reference camera image to two second pixels in a virtual camera image, determining whether there is a hole between the two second pixels, and if so, marking the hole; and sequentially performing a step of scanning, assessing and filling row by row, comprising scanning two second pixels adjacent to each other in a row direction, assessing whether there is a marked hole between the two adjacent second pixels, and filling the marked hole according to at least one non-zero second pixel which is adjacent to the marked hole.

Abstract: A method for acquiring backlight diffusion transmission parameter, a display control method and a display control device are provided. The method includes: selecting a plurality of backlight sources respectively arranged at different backlight regions of a display device and measuring a light diffusion data for each of the plurality of backlight sources, where the light diffusion data includes luminance values of a plurality of pixel points of a screen of the display device and a distance between a position of each pixel point and a position of a certain backlight source of the plurality of backlight sources in the case that only the certain backlight source is turned on; preprocessing the light diffusion data to determine effective pixel points of the plurality of pixel points; fitting the light diffusion data of the effective pixel points, to obtain a point spread function y=ƒ(x) indicating a relationship between y representing a diffusion luminance value and x representing a diffusion distance, where y representing a diffusion luminance value is a luminance value of each pixel point, and x representing a diffusion distance is a distance between a position of the each pixel point and a position of a certain backlight source of the plurality of backlight sources; and determining the point spread function y=ƒ(x) as the backlight diffusion transmission parameter.
